How E Compass Market Regional Analysis Demand Surges
The e compass market is witnessing a transformative phase, marked by a projected growth forecast that anticipates a market size increase to approximately $4.651 billion by 2035, reflecting a CAGR of 7.32% from its current valuation of $2.138 billion in 2024. This growth is not uniform across regions, highlighting the importance of regional analysis to understand consumer behaviors and market dynamics. Areas such as North America and Asia-Pacific are emerging as critical focal points for investment and development. Understanding these variations is essential for stakeholders aiming to navigate the competitive landscape effectively. With comprehensive insight into regional trends, companies can better position themselves to seize e compass market regional analysis opportunities.
In the current landscape, significant players like Bosch (DE) and Honeywell (US) lead the e compass market, leveraging their technological expertise to create innovative solutions. Bosch's focus on integrated sensor technologies and Honeywell's advancements in smart navigation systems have positioned them as leaders in the sector. Other notable contributors include Garmin (US) and Trimble (US), whose continuous investments in research and development enhance their offerings, ensuring they remain competitive. As of recent reports, the global e compass market is witnessing a notable shift in consumer preferences, with a significant 45% of users prioritizing precision and reliability in navigation tools. This trend has led to increased investments in R&D, with an estimated $500 million allocated by leading firms in the last year alone to enhance sensor accuracy and reduce the size of e-compass devices. For instance, Garmin has introduced a miniaturized e compass that integrates seamlessly into smartwatches, addressing the growing consumer demand for compact and functional wearable technology. This advancement not only illustrates the cause-and-effect relationship between consumer preferences and product innovation but also highlights the competitive edge gained by companies that adapt quickly to market needs.
The rising integration of e-compasses in automotive applications is particularly noteworthy. According to data, the automotive segment accounted for over 35% of the e compass market share in 2023, driven by the increasing adoption of advanced driver-assistance systems (ADAS). The shift towards autonomous vehicles necessitates highly accurate navigation systems, propelling the demand for sophisticated e compass solutions. Companies that successfully innovate in this space can leverage partnerships with automotive manufacturers, creating synergies that enhance market penetration and overall growth.
